The time period "adrenal fatigue" was coined by James Wilson to describe the hypoadrenalism seen during chronic stress. Wilson proposes that the adrenal glands turn out to be worn out after excessive lengthy-time period stress and enhance energy and vitality lose their capacity to supply cortisol. However that doesn't fit the science. Although one examine discovered that some CFS patients have shrunken adrenal glands, enhance energy and vitality most patients have regular adrenal glands which produce regular quantities of cortisol. Research as an alternative exhibits that CFS patients have an abnormally low HPA axis response to stress, as well as an abnormally low cortisol awakening response (which itself is thought to be a great indication of HPA axis responsiveness, as waking up is basically a mild stressor for the HPA axis). All the research reveals that the hypocortisolism is central in nature, i.e. managed by the brain, relatively than any problem with the adrenal glands themselves. Sports science research by Tim Noakes and other researchers has shown that fatigue is actually an emotion generated within the brain, which acts to stop damage to the body when the mind perceives that further exertion could be dangerous.

Could science be improper about meat? But not all individuals agree with the physique of analysis that factors to the unfavorable effects of heavy meat consumption. Dr. Georgia Ede, a psychiatrist who makes a speciality of nutrition and eats a largely meat weight-reduction plan herself, says the overwhelming majority of research suggesting that meat consumption is linked to most cancers and heart disease in humans comes from epidemiological research. These studies are completed by administering questionnaires about food to individuals, not done in a managed setting. "At finest, this technique, which has been widely discredited, can only generate guesses about connections between food and health that then must be examined in clinical trials," Ede says. Her argument is widespread among carnivorous eaters. But the massive body of population-primarily based analysis that’s linked overconsumption of meat to well being circumstances is usually enough to steer health professionals to advise in opposition to it.
